Abstract

We study two-stage linear programs with uncertainty in the right-hand side in which the uncertain parameters of the problem are correlated with a variable called the side information, which is observed before an action is made. We propose an approach in which a linear regression model is used to provide a point prediction for the uncertain parameters of the problem. We use an approach called smart predict-then-optimize. Rather than minimizing a typical loss function for regression, such as squared error, we approximately minimize the objective value of the resulting solutions to the optimization problem. We conduct computational tests that compare our method with other approaches for optimization problems with side information. The results indicate that our method can provide better objective values in situations where the true model is reasonably close to a linear model. Although the procedure we propose requires a longer time for fitting than existing methods, it requires less time to produce a decision for each given observation of the side information. Supplemental Material: The e-companion is available at https://doi.org/10.1287/ijoo.2023.0088 .

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call